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Ansonia). They blew past the Mississinawa Valley Blackhawks 66-29 on Friday. With the Tigers ahead 58-7 at the half, the matchup was all but over already.
Despite the loss, Mississinawa Valley still got an impressive performance from Kyle Wehrkamp, who rushed for 131 yards and one score on only 11 carries, and also picked up 45 receiving yards. Ashton Amspaugh was in the mix too, providing the Blackhawks with two TDs.
The win was the fifth in a row for Ansonia, bringing their record up to 8-2. Those victories came thanks in part to their off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 50.8 points over those games. As for Mississinawa Valley, they are on a five-game losing streak that has dropped them down to 4-6.
Looking ahead, Ansonia will welcome New Bremen at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Mississinawa Valley does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
